Use Smart Ambient LED Systems

Ambient lighting has always been an important aspect of modern interior design, but 2025 has upgraded it with technology solutions. Smart ambient LED systems can shift temperatures, moods, and intensities through voice control or mobile apps.

These systems are energy-efficient, customizable, and adapt to any room style. While working with a Customized Lighting Company, people can even integrate color-changing technology and motion-based lighting for different times of the day. It works best in living rooms, bedrooms, corridors, and open-plan spaces.

Go for Pendant Lights

Pendant lights continue to rule modern interiors, but in 2025, they are bigger, and more bold. Geometric shapes, ripple-glass pendants, crystalline structures, and oversized domes are the centerpieces of many luxury homes in today’s era.

Their primary goal is always to enhance visual appeal while lighting up the surrounding area. Whether you choose brass, smoked glass, matte black, or rustic wood, pendant lights create a focal point that gathers everyone’s attention. It works best in dining areas, the kitchen, and entrance spots.

Choose Floating Illumination Panels

Floating light panels are becoming a top choice for modern and elegant interiors. These ultra-slim LED sheets create the illusion of light emerging from the ceiling or walls without visible fixtures. This look adds a futuristic, modern vibe to a space. If the goal is to go for a sleek and clutter-free interior, floating illumination is one of the most stunning decorative lighting options out there. It works best in hallways, lounges, offices, and bedrooms.

Use a Luxury Chandelier

Chandeliers are no longer limited to traditional home styles. In 2025, they come in modern materials like matte gold, smoked acrylic, textured glass, and abstract metalwork. They blend contemporary aesthetics with classic charm, making them ideal for homeowners who want a modern touch without feeling outdated. People can select minimalist chandeliers for a clean effect or multiple ones for a bold effect. It works best in dining rooms and upscale living rooms as well.

Go for LED Cove Lighting

These soft, hidden lighting continues to rise in popularity because of their warm and elegant glow. Cove lighting is used to create depth in ceilings and walls, making spaces feel larger and more premium. This trend works perfectly in minimalist interiors where simplicity and elegance are considered a priority. In 2025, cove lighting is often paired with LED lights to set the ambience for different settings. It works best in bedrooms, lounges, home theaters, and contemporary offices.

Choose Backlit Mirrors and Art Elements

Backlit mirrors are trending in 2025, especially in bathrooms, bedrooms, and dressing areas. These mirrors are a sign of elegance while creating soft, diffused illumination that’s easy on the eyes. Backlit wall art is also gaining popularity. It combines creativity and function as lighting is placed behind the artwork, making the piece glow and enhancing the overall ambience. It works best in bathrooms, walk-in closets, hallways, and bedrooms.

Select Under-Cabinet and Shelf Lighting

This year, hidden lighting takes a new form with amazing under-cabinet LEDs. These add visibility while uplifting the aura or aesthetic appeal, especially in modern kitchens. Built-in shelf lighting enhances decor items, books, and collectibles, making a space look more styled and intentional. It works best in kitchens, wardrobes, shelves, and media or LED units.
